Module: Nuggets::Hash::BlankMixin

Included in:
Hash
Defined in:
lib/nuggets/object/blank_mixin.rb

Instance Method Summary collapse

Instance Method Details

#vain?Boolean

call-seq:

hash.vain? => +true+ or +false+

Returns true if all of hash’s values are themselves vain.

Returns:

  • (Boolean)


93
94
95
# File 'lib/nuggets/object/blank_mixin.rb', line 93

def vain?
  blank? { |h| h.delete_if { |_, v| v.vain? } }
end